Bāgh-e Shahran
Bāgh-e Shahran is a farm in Markazi Province, Iran and has an elevation of 2,170 metres. Bāgh-e Shahran is situated nearby to the abandoned locality Seyyedān, as well as near the village Qaleh-ye Baleman.Places in the Area

Qaleh-ye Baleman
Village
Qaleh-ye Baleman is a village in Astaneh Rural District, in the Central District of Shazand County, Markazi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 489, in 129 families. Qaleh-ye Baleman is situated 3 km south of Bāgh-e Shahran.
